Photo by Friso Van Herk
Find hotels in Cabo de Santa Maria Island from $34
- Upfront pricingOur total price for your stay includes taxes and fees
- Treat yourselfSave 10% or more on over 100,000 hotels worldwide with Member Prices
- Be pickySearch almost a million properties worldwide
Go beyond your typical stay in Cabo de Santa Maria Island
Resort
Family friendly
Check prices for these dates
Our top choices for Cabo de Santa Maria Island hotels

9.6 out of 10, Exceptional, (88)
$242 nightly
The price is $259
Jan 3 - Jan 4, 2026
Total with taxes and fees

9.6 out of 10, Exceptional, (196)
$123 nightly
The price is $131
Jan 23 - Jan 24, 2026
Total with taxes and fees

Pine Cliffs Residence, a Luxury Collection Resort, Algarve
Pine Cliffs Residence, a Luxury Collection Resort, AlgarveAlbufeira
9.4 out of 10, Exceptional, (192)
$292 nightly
The price is $310
Jan 5 - Jan 6, 2026
Total with taxes and fees
$70 nightly
The price is $76
Jan 1 - Jan 2, 2026
Total with taxes and fees

Palácio de Tavira, a Small Luxury Hotel of the World
Palácio de Tavira, a Small Luxury Hotel of the WorldTavira
9.8 out of 10, Exceptional, (17)
$273 nightly
The price is $289
Jan 3 - Jan 4, 2026
Total with taxes and fees

9.4 out of 10, Exceptional, (455)
$211 nightly
The price is $226
Jan 5 - Jan 6, 2026
Total with taxes and fees
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.
Save an average of 15% on thousands of hotels when you're signed in
Stay near popular Mediterranean Region attractions
Learn more about Cabo de Santa Maria Island
Explore attractions like Ilha da Barreta Beach and Faro Island Beach as you discover things to see and do in Cabo de Santa Maria Island.

Photo by Mark Thompson
Open Photo by Mark Thompson
Top Cabo de Santa Maria Island Hotel Reviews

Wyndham Grand Algarve
10/10 Excellent
More cheap stays in Cabo de Santa Maria Island

Hostellicious
Largo de S. Pedro 14 Faro Faro
$39 nightly
The price is $44 total per night from Jan 11 to Jan 12
$44 total
Jan 11 - Jan 12, 2026
Total with taxes and fees
8.2/10 Very Good! (143 reviews)
Hotels in Cabo de Santa Maria Island with star-rating

5 Star Hotels
41 properties




























































































